I had high hopes for this book, The book itself isn't that long, a couple or 3 hours will finish it, Its full of visualisation exercises and a bit of psychology. The CD is about 30 mins long, I listened to it for 2 weeks and it was painful. I found myself getting bored each time about 10 mins in. He tells you to count down from 300, but when you reach 0 thats is, now what do I do??
Didn't work for me at all but may work for you
